Saudi Arabia at the 2005 West Asian Games

Saudi Arabia participated in the 3rd West Asian Games held in Doha, Qatar from December 1, 2005 to December 10, 2005. Saudi Arabia ranked 6th with 4 gold medals and 9 silver medals in this edition of the West Asian Games.[1]

Football edit

Saudi Arabia was drawn into the Group B along with Iraq and Kazakhstan. Iraq qualified as Group B winner. Saudi Arabia, being runners-up in the Group B, qualified for the semifinals by winning the toss held between Qatar and Saudi Arabia to decide the "best" runners-up. In the semifinals, Saudi Arabia lost to Iraq and ranked 4th in this event.[2]
